Liberica Native Image Kit 25.0.3-1 (25.0.3+12): Release Notes

Published: April, 2026

1. Introduction

This document provides information about Liberica NIK release.

This particular version of Liberica NIK 25.0.3-1 is based on Liberica JDK 25.0.3+12.

Note:
For more information about Liberica JDK release, see Liberica JDK Release Notes.

Liberica Native Image Kit is a utility Based on GraalVM Open Source that is capable of converting your JVM-based application into a fully compiled native executable ahead-of-time under the closed-world assumption with an almost instant startup time.

Liberica NIK supports the following platforms:

  • Linux x86_64 (glibc)

  • Linux Alpine x86_64 (musl)

  • Linux AArch64 (glibc)

  • Linux Alpine AArch64 (musl)

  • Mac OS x86_64

  • Mac OS AArch64

  • Windows x86_64

Liberica NIK distribution

Liberica NIK is distributed as .apk, .deb, .dmg, .msi, .pkg, .rpm, .tar.gz, and .zip packages. Please select the most appropriate for your purposes.

Language and framework versions

Liberica NIK 25.0.3 supports the following languages and frameworks:

ComponentVersion

LLVM

20.1.4 (GraalVM CE Native 25.0.3)

Python

3.12.8 (GraalVM CE Native 25.0.3)

Node.js

22.22.0

Java

Liberica JDK 25.0.3+12

Java Script

GraalVM JavaScript (GraalVM CE Native 25.0.3)

TruffleRuby

25.0.3 (Ruby 3.3.7)

Native Image

GraalVM version 25.0.3 (Liberica JDK 25.0.3+12, LTS)

Wasm

WebAssembly (GraalVM CE Native 25.0.3)

5. Resolved Issues

Liberica NIK issues

This is the list of Liberica NIK issues fixed in this release.

Issue IDSummary

GR-70732

Backport to 25.0: Fix PyMapping_(Items|Keys|Values) with dict subclasses

GR-70900

Backport to 25.0.1: Ensurepip should not patch pip.

GR-71946

Add polyglot.with_gil_locked_during_interop context manager

GR-72123

[Native Image] fix update ASM to 9.8

GR-72133

Backport to 25.0: Add missing O_* posix constants

GR-72135

Backport to 25.0: Unify and fix codec error handlers

GR-72395

GR-72571

Backport to 25.0: Transient aux-engine-cache test failure.

GR-72639

Backport to 25.0: Support fast copies from interop-backed TypedArrays.

GR-72939

Backport to 25.0.3: Upgrading Node.js version used by graal-nodejs to 22.22.0.

GR-73311

[GR-73316] Backport to 25.0: Interop improvements.

GR-73316

Flush faulthandler traceback dumps all at once per thread so we do not interleave stackframes across threads

GR-73399

Backport to 25.0: Remove infrequent fast paths from list creation

GR-73523

Backport to 25.0: Fix PE bailout in eval().

GR-73891

Backport to 25.0: Fix complex add/sub handling of negative zero

GR-74224

Backport to 25.0: Restrict Chrome Inspector to localhost.
